Job Description

As a Care Coach you will be the interface providing training guidance and support to the family caregivers we hire. You should have an exceptional service and compassion mindset. This is a workfromhome job with periodic inperson visits across GA required.

Responsibilities

  • Assist clients and primary family caregivers in determining eligibility for assistance and resources within the Medicaid Waiver program.

  • Conduct familycentered assessments and identify support needs for caregivers to help provide care at home.

  • Provide ongoing health coaching training and support to family caregivers to ensure client goals are met.

  • Maintain effective communication with primary family caregivers registered nurses (RNs) and Medicaid waiver case managers.

  • Monitor family caregivers daily progress notes and tasks performed via the Givers mobile application.

  • Conduct monthly supervisory calls and semiannual inperson case conferences with clients caregivers RNs and care coordinators.

  • Prepare and manage client files with a focus on accuracy and compliance with regulatory standards.

  • Collaborate with the Agency Operations team to ensure caregiver files are compliant with regulatory standards and assist with caregiver qualifications and documentation.

  • Build collaborative partnerships with local community organizations to promote the benefits of the Givers program.

  • Represent the organization at occasional provider advocacy and partnership meetings.

  • Perform other duties as assigned.



Requirements

  • Minimum two (2) years of experience in home health Medicaid waiver programs or similar fields preferably working with elders or people with disabilities.

  • A valid drivers license and a car to travel to the homes of member families.

  • Bachelors degree in social work or an equivalent combination of education and experience in related fields.

  • Strong communication relationship building assessment and problemsolving skills.

  • Proficiency with case management systems and mobile applications.

  • Ability to work independently and maintain effective communication channels with all stakeholders.

  • Knowledge of community resources related to medical housing financial and social issues for clients care.

  • Compassionate understanding and able to handle stressful situations with empathy and professionalism.

  • Valid driver s license and automobile insurance with the ability to travel within assigned geographic areas.

  • Strong organizational skills and meticulous attention to detail for compliance and regulatory standards.

  • Proficient in Zendesk (or other CRMs) Google Drive and other software tools.
